Cheese Yam Cake

This time, I bought 3 cakes from CakesbyMia.C on fb. I have bought banana cakes from her previously on Saturday 25 April 2020 d39. This is a non-baked 6 inches cheese yam cake at MYR 98 nett.

It has 3 layers. The top layer is cheese, 2nd layer is yam paste, 3rd layer is cake. It is delicious because even though it is cheese, the taste is light so PH would be able to eat this cake. There are no artificial flavourings used. The yam taste is so authentic.

I cut the cake into 6 slices. Gave 1 slice away and I plan to eat one slice a day for the remaining 5 slices. As I am afraid that the cheese would go bad in the fridge, I store 3 slices into the freezer since I remember PH stores cakes in the freezer to keep them fresh.

This is one slice of the frozen cheese yam cake which is like ice cube. I defrost it for 1 hour in the fridge section and the cheese section turns soft enough, just nice to be eaten. The yam paste has icicles in it so it is like thick ice cream. The cake layer is soft enough and retained its taste so this cake is suitable for freezing.
